FamiCord AG Reports Strong 2025 Earnings Amid Looming Headwinds
FamiCord AG has closed the 2025 financial year with a solid year‑end performance that underscores the firm’s operational discipline and resilience. Group revenues rose by 7.3 % to €88.2 million, while EBITDA climbed by 12.3 % to €10.6 million, driving the EBITDA margin up to 12.0 %. These figures signal a disciplined approach to cost control and revenue generation, even as the company positions itself against an increasingly uncertain macro‑economic and political environment.
Revenue Growth Anchored in Core Stem‑Cell Services
The company’s core business—collecting and banking umbilical cord blood for long‑term preservation—has continued to generate robust demand. Cryopreservation of stem cells from umbilical cord blood remains a niche yet expanding segment, with a growing patient pool seeking preventive storage options. FamiCord’s focus on advanced cryogenic techniques positions it favorably against competitors, ensuring high‑quality storage that can last for decades.

Market Reaction and Investor Outlook
Trading on Xetra, FamiCord’s share price settled at €4.50 as of 28 April 2026, well below its 52‑week high of €7.65. The market remains cautious, likely reflecting concerns about future macro‑economic turbulence and political instability in key markets. Investors will be closely monitoring the company’s ability to sustain its EBITDA growth, manage its balance sheet, and navigate regulatory landscapes that could impact stem‑cell banking services.
